<jats:p>The synthesis of low <jats:italic>T</jats:italic><jats:sub>g</jats:sub> polysilylethers <jats:italic>via</jats:italic> entropy-driven ring-opening metathesis polymerization is reported. These polymers can be depolymerized through olefin metathesis or deconstructed with acid or fluoride.</jats:p>
